SON SPEAK

Heb.1:1,2 – Throughout our history God has spoken to our ancestors by his prophets in many different ways. The revelation he gave them was only a fragment at a time, building one truth upon another. But to us living in these last days, God now speaks to us openly in the language of a Son…

Language or speaking is an interesting phenomenon. Animals may communicate with each other through various sounds and some animals may be able to even imitate human speech. For some reason the Lord has given this ability to speak intelligently only to humans. Early in man’s history at a place called Babel the Lord confused the language of man and dispersed man all across the earth. Today we have many different dialects and in Tanzania for example there are 126 different languages spoken. To eliminate the confusion there, the language of Swahili was invented to be a common language in that nation. Speaking and understanding a language is essential in order to accomplish the basic functions in life.

This brings us to today’s verse. The Lord spoke to His people for centuries in small portions and in various ways through the prophets. Today’s verse shows us that in these last days the Lord has decided to speak to us only through one language, the language He calls Son. Jesus is the Word or revelation of the Father. In John 1:18 John described this language like this, “No man hath seen God at any time; the only begotten Son, which is in the bosom of the Father, he hath declared him”. So it is in looking at Jesus and considering Him that God speaks to us. Jesus is the revelation of the Father, the Word of the Father that became a man, and it is from focusing on Christ that we hear the voice of God. Here is what Brian Simmons says about this verse.

“he has spoken through a Son.” We speak in English; God speaks in “Son,” for Jesus is the language of God. The Sonship of Jesus is the language he now uses to speak to us,”

This is why I love the gospels and especially John’s gospel. When I ponder His life and ministry He walks into the room. Take another look at Jesus, consider His supernatural birth, His astounding life of miracles, His teaching that was like no other, his death and resurrection, and of course His ministry today in heaven. God is speaking, He is speaking in His Son.
